About the Author Judith Belmont, MS, is the author of seven mental health and wellness books, including the highly successful 150 More Group Therapy Activities & TIPS. This is her second therapeutic card deck. She offers therapists and their clients, as well as self-help readers, practical solutions to deal with common problems such as low self-esteem, depression, anxiety, and relationship issues. She has 40 years of experience as a psychotherapist, and now is a mental health coach and emotional wellness speaker.

  • Designed with you in mind, it offers 99 therapeutic exercises that support impactful group sessions. Each card includes a unique activity that draws from some of the most effective approaches in therapy. The cards serve as stand-alone treatment activities to help clients understand therapeutic concepts, build coping skills, and generalize their skills outside of the group. -

Better Suited for Individual Therapy

As a therapist, this would be repetitive for an adult Substance Use-Addictions Group in my opinion and better for either Individual Therapy or Adolescent Group Therapy.
